Output f7615103528662cbeeef429d31b3ad6ce3cc0c5500cbb54a039fda0ecb9151da:8

value
3017692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b590fcc2622f1d2b85035fbdd5a982c4d61ca39 OP_EQUALVERIFY OP_CHECKSIG
address
1J5c3zKeaLejGobwxUPbbGD5MPPHyggSw3
transaction
f7615103528662cbeeef429d31b3ad6ce3cc0c5500cbb54a039fda0ecb9151da
spent
true